Comprehensive Definitions & Senses

2 senses
As noun
  1. 1

    A small, terrestrial crustacean that can roll into a ball when threatened, commonly found in gardens and under rocks.

    "The children found a pill-bug while playing in the garden."
  2. 2

    Any of various similar or related species, often used in a broader sense to describe similar creatures.

    "In some regions, people refer to roly-polies as pill-bugs."

Linguistic Origin & Historical Etymology

The term 'pill' derives from Middle English pille, from Latin pilula meaning 'little ball', reflecting the creature's defense mechanism of rolling into a tight sphere. 'Bug' originates from Middle English bugge, denoting a frightening specter or insect.
